Exactly How Balers Enhance Effectiveness in Waste Administration
Balers greatly enhance performance in waste monitoring by condensing different products into bundles, which simplifies storage and transportation. By pressing recyclables such as cardboard, plastics, and metals, balers significantly lower the quantity of waste. This compression not just takes full advantage of space in recycling facilities yet likewise minimizes the number of journeys needed to transport products, causing lower gas prices and minimized ecological effect.
Balers contribute to improved security in waste management procedures. Portable bales are much easier to take care of and pile, lowering the threat of crashes related to loosened products. The consistent dimension of bales enables for a lot more effective loading and dumping processes, streamlining procedures within reusing centers. In addition, balers can enhance the general top quality of recyclables, as effectively compressed products are less likely to be contaminated. In general, balers play a crucial duty in optimizing waste administration practices, promoting sustainability in the reusing sector.

Arranging Machines: The Secret to Material Recuperation
Sorting equipments are important parts in the recycling industry, considerably enhancing the effectiveness of product healing. These helpful resources makers play a critical duty in the splitting up of various recyclable products, enabling a streamlined procedure that maximizes resource extraction. By utilizing innovative innovations, such as optical sensing units and air classifiers, arranging makers can recognize and categorize products based upon their size, weight, and composition. This capacity guarantees that steels, plastics, and paper items are successfully separated, reducing contamination and improving the top quality of recycled output.
